About Darlinghurst 2010

The size of Darlinghurst is approximately 0.9 square kilometres. It has 10 parks covering nearly 2.1% of total area. The population of Darlinghurst in 2016 was 11320 people. By 2021 the population was 10615 showing a population decline of 6.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Darlinghurst is 30-39 years. Households in Darlinghurst are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Darlinghurst work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 36.10% of the homes in Darlinghurst were owner-occupied compared with 36.30% in 2016.

Darlinghurst has 9,513 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Darlinghurst have seen a 34.44%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 3.21% increase. As at 31 December 2025:

  • The median value for Houses in Darlinghurst is $2,575,717 while the median value for Units is $1,079,782.
  • Houses have a median rent of $925 while Units have a median rent of $750.
There are currently 20 properties listed for sale, and 34 properties listed for rent in Darlinghurst on OnTheHouse. According to Cotality's data, 379 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Darlinghurst.
